State Secretary of the Ministry of Economy Zora Simovic handed over today in the Serbian Chamber of Commerce (PKS) Oscar of quality awards to the Institute for Manufacturing Banknotes and Coins in the category of large companies while Sabac-based Galeb Group got the prize among small and medium-sized enterprises.
The awards were also given to Kolubara Univerzal from Lazarevac for introduction of system of quality and Technical and Repair Institute from Kragujevac for strategy policy and human resources.
The Pharmacy Institution of Novi Sad received award for human resources management and costumer satisfaction, Voda Voda from Vrujci was also awarded for human resources, influence on society and business results, while the Institute for Medicinal Biochemistry from Belgrade received awards for costumer satisfaction.
Simovic said that the draft of the national strategy of economic development and the action plan for its implementation by 2012 will allow small and large companies to develop their business system management.
Director of the Accreditation Body Milos Jelic said that there are large changes ahead in this field, especially in 2008, when Serbia enters the World Trade Organisation (WTO) as many companies that have good quality systems for years will enter the Serbian market.
PKS Director Ljubisa Dimitrijevic said that the system of quality is the question of competitiveness without which we cannot count on regional market or the European market.
He also added that the Oscar of quality is granted under same criteria as the European Award for Quality.
